The Professional Certificate in Workplace Safety and Manual Handling is a vital course designed to equip learners with crucial skills in maintaining a safe and secure work environment. This certificate program focuses on essential safety protocols, hazard identification, risk assessment, and control strategies, ensuring learners can prevent workplace injuries and promote well-being.

Course Details

• Unit 1: Introduction to Workplace Safety
• Unit 2: Understanding Manual Handling Tasks
• Unit 3: Hazard Identification and Risk Assessment
• Unit 4: Legal Obligations and Compliance
• Unit 5: Safe Manual Handling Techniques
• Unit 6: Ergonomics and Workstation Design
• Unit 7: Using Mechanical Aids and Equipment
• Unit 8: Training and Communication in Workplace Safety
• Unit 9: Incident Reporting and Investigation
• Unit 10: Continuous Improvement in Workplace Safety
